what is a scientific paradigm

Respuesta :

eeaston
eeaston eeaston
  • 24-05-2016
a scientific paradigm is is a distinct set of concepts or thought patterns, including theories, research methods, postulates, and standards for what constitutes legitimate contributions to a field.
